Edward Jaffee Abes
Ed Abes, the managing shareholder of ABES BAUMANN, first begin practicing law in 1969. He is a 1965 graduate of Penn State University and a 1969 graduate of Duquesne University School of Law, where he was President of the Student Bar Association. His first position as an attorney was with the State Workers' Insurance Fund. In 1978 he decided that the injured worker was his primary concern and established his own firm. For over thirty-five (35) years, he has represented only injured workers. Admitted to practice in the Pennsylvania Supreme Court and the United States Court of Appeals for the Third Circuit, he helps workers on both the trial and appellate levels. Ed is a member of the Workers' Compensation Panels of the National Football League Players' Association, the National Hockey League Players Association, and the Professional Hockey Players Association representing injured professional athletes.
Ed's memberships also include the Allegheny County Bar Association (Fee Dispute Committee, Workers' Compensation Section, and a Trustee, Allegheny County Bar Foundation Loans and Scholarship Fund); the Pennsylvania Bar Association (Workers' Compensation Section, Chair 2001-2002; and Sports and Entertainment Law Committee); the Pennsylvania Association for Justice (Workers' Compensation Section, Past Co-Chair); the Workers Injury and Law Advocacy Group (sustaining member); the American Civil Liberties Union (Pittsburgh Chapter, President 2000 to 2005); and Treasurer, Allegheny County Democratic Committee 2006-2011.
In 2011, Ed was elected to the National Academy of Social Insurance (NASI). He has been listed as one of the top 5% of lawyers in Pennsylvania by Super Lawyers Magazine since 2004. Super Lawyers has also listed him as one of the Top 50 Lawyers in Pittsburgh. In addition he has been recognized continuously since 2004 by Best Lawyers in America as Pittsburgh's Best Workers Compensation Lawyer. He was also recognized as Professional Hockey Players Association Workers' Compensation Panel Attorney of the Year 2010 and the National Football League Players Association Workers' Compensation Panel Attorney of the Year in 1993.
